The street in brief

Row 102 is almost entirely flats, and every recorded sale is in one building, Frere'S Court. Homes here typically change hands around £72,150 — roughly 57% below the NR30 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; NR30 prices as a whole have held broadly level. HM Land Registry records 6 sales across 6 homes since 2008 — homes here come up rarely.
